Title: Study of the mechanism of muon-catalyzed t + t fusion reaction

The mechanism for the muon catalyzed fusion reaction t + t → {sup 4}He + 2n + 11.33 MeV is investigated. The model of the cascade reaction with {sup 5}He as an intermediate state is considered, both the ground and the first exited states being taken into account. The neutron energy spectrum measured in the recent experiment is compared with the Monte-Carlo-simulated one. Varying reaction parameters, we obtain optimum values for the relative weights of the {sup 5}He ground and excited states and for the excitation energy and width of the excited state.
